Song brocade clothing is the most valuable variety in Song brocade in Ming and Qing Dynasties. Select high-quality mature colored silk, twisted gold thread and sheet gold thread, and interweave three-weft twill flowers with special warp and weft on the ground structure of three-twill. Patterns are generally woven with many long shuttles of various colors, and some parts are also equipped with sprint shuttles. For example, the Treasure Map of Lotus Flowers with Heavy Brocade and Clouds preserved by Emperor Kangxi of the Qing Dynasty in the Palace Museum in Beijing, the ground sutra and special sutra are moon white, and the long weaving weft is dark green, shallow grass green, lake blue, jade color (white with egg blue), sapphire blue, moon white (extremely light blue), agarwood (yellow brown), yellow, snow blue (light purple), brown yellow and yellow.
Heavy tapestries are also used to weave painting hanging scrolls and Buddha paintings, such as the artistic style scrolls woven in the Yuan Dynasty in the Liaoning Provincial Museum, the portrait of Sisanjie Jia Cuo, the younger brother of Qing Dynasty tapestries, preserved in the Potala Palace in Tibet, and Gan Long's "Colored Weaving Tiangong Axis" preserved in the Palace Museum in Beijing. The screen axis of yarn-dyed Elysium is 448 cm high and 196.5 cm wide. The frames, mounting heads and ribbons from the painting heart to the treasure flower decoration are all woven by long-distance running shuttles, and red, wood red, pink, aqua pink, dark blue, moonlight white, sunflower yellow, goose yellow, beige, orange yellow, dark green, light green, jade color, black, white, eggplant purple, snow gray and white are used on the land of azurite. In the middle of the picture frame, Buddha, disciple, bodhisattva, Lux, Blissful Heaven and others are intertwined. The lower part weaves nine lotus ponds and reincarnated figures, and the upper part is solemn and rich architectural landscape. People and buildings are drawn as planes and outlined with thin lines. Where the contrasting colors are connected, use the method of 3 or 4 layers to transition from shallow to deep layer by layer to achieve overall coordination.
The weaving of fine-colored brocade is similar to that of heavy-colored brocade, and special warp yarns are also used to bind the weft and the bottom weave. There are three configurations of ground meridian and special meridian: 3∶ 1, 6∶ 1 and 2∶ 1. The main flowers are woven with segmented color-changing sprint shuttles, and the edge lines and geometric patterns of mosaic branches or flowers are woven with long-distance running shuttles. There are sometimes more than 20 kinds of pattern colors, and changing colors according to the pattern distribution is called "live color".
Song brocade box brocade, also known as small brocade, has two common weaves: one has special warp, warp twill and weft twill; The other is to raise long weft floating flowers on the irregular six-warp satin ground without special warp yarns. Brocade patterns are mostly small geometric patterns or small realistic patterns. Weft usually adopts two long-distance running weft yarns and one short-distance running weft yarn as weaving weft yarns, and the other weft yarn. The warp and weft are loosely arranged, and a layer of paste is often scraped on the back to make it stiff, which is specially used for filling capsules.
